luigi1111
710159a236
Merge pull request #2670
...
1fef418
main: enable high DPI scaling (selsta)
4 years ago
luigi1111
9a5296f00e
Merge pull request #2648
...
beeddea
build: add application icon on Windows (xiphon)
4 years ago
luigi1111
6f53cc4dda
Merge pull request #2645
...
66f6b95
Account: update balance card label (selsta)
4 years ago
selsta
1fef418adb
main: enable high DPI scaling
4 years ago
xiphon
beeddea678
build: add application icon on Windows
4 years ago
selsta
66f6b95b5c
Account: update balance card label
4 years ago
selsta
f8262b0d27
misc: cleanup unused variables and comments
4 years ago
luigi1111
3984f8d1e8
Merge pull request #2630
...
3ea329e
FutureScheduler: fix possible race, connect before setFuture (xiphon)
4 years ago
luigi1111
f2424ddeaa
Merge pull request #2627
...
8c51172
Subaddress: fix use-after-free on accessing stale Wallet API data (xiphon)
4 years ago
luigi1111
b963028f10
Merge pull request #2626
...
a83adb7
Transfer: improve warning flow (tobtoht)
4 years ago
luigi1111
598de0f03f
Merge pull request #2623
...
c9900c0
SubaddressAccount: drop useless getAll 'update' default argument (xiphon)
e0ab9aa
SubaddressAccount: fix use-after-free bug (xiphon)
4 years ago
luigi1111
7c11ac4d98
Merge pull request #2614
...
4e1f734
TransactionHistory: fix use-after-free bugs (xiphon)
4 years ago
luigi1111
118752e775
Merge pull request #2587
...
1661c82
TransactionInfo: parse Wallet API provided data on initialization (xiphon)
4 years ago
xiphon
3ea329e45f
FutureScheduler: fix possible race, connect before setFuture
4 years ago
thotbot
a83adb70ad
Transfer: improve warning flow
4 years ago
xiphon
8c511722e0
Subaddress: fix use-after-free on accessing stale Wallet API data
4 years ago
xiphon
e0ab9aa898
SubaddressAccount: fix use-after-free bug
4 years ago
xiphon
c9900c05b2
SubaddressAccount: drop useless getAll 'update' default argument
4 years ago
xiphon
4e1f7349c4
TransactionHistory: fix use-after-free bugs
4 years ago
xiphon
1661c82449
TransactionInfo: parse Wallet API provided data on initialization
4 years ago
xiphon
088d32e712
OSHelper: file preselection support (Windows and Mac)
...
Co-authored-by: selsta <selsta@sent.at>
4 years ago
xiphon
ba24fd79bb
SettingsInfo: open containing folder on wallet log path click
4 years ago
xiphon
2833fdb907
cmake: use appropriate compiler flags
5 years ago
xiphon
17ea26e02a
build: fix monero-wallet-gui.pro source paths, rm qml.qrc duplicate
5 years ago
luigi1111
1cee81b996
Merge pull request #2404
...
8dd2a20
e04db92
d06ae80
c83c74d
1723d04
52182ef
97a9ac9
2d23917
91aff7c
(TheCharlatan)
5 years ago
luigi1111
fd9e7d00ed
Merge pull request #2553
...
9d5eb00
TransactionHistory: guard tx info list against concurrent access (xiphon)
5 years ago
xiphon
9d5eb002ae
TransactionHistory: guard tx info list against concurrent access
5 years ago
luigi1111
63d4ba6df8
Merge pull request #2551
...
646d339
Wallet: persistent subaddress account selection (xiphon)
5 years ago
xiphon
646d3394d3
Wallet: persistent subaddress account selection
5 years ago
xiphon
265afe1610
DaemonManager: increase daemon start timeout to 120 seconds
5 years ago
xiphon
2d23917afb
cmake: MinGW - set WIN32 executable property
5 years ago
xiphon
52182ef9b1
cmake: fix MinGW static builds, add 'release-static-win64' target
5 years ago
xiphon
91aff7c0e4
cmake: put monero-gui executable into 'bin' directory
5 years ago
TheCharlatan
d06ae80e0a
Add support for msys/mingw32
5 years ago
TheCharlatan
8dd2a20ff8
Migrate build system to cmake
...
The content in this commit is not split in order to preserve working
compilation. Once this is added to master, the old build script will no
longer work and all existing build toolings will require changes.
Monero's cmake directory's files need to be copied to this project's cmake
directory in order for the linking and function definitions to work correctly.
Monero-gui has its own version check and generate file in order to not
conflict with monero's destination version files.
Most of the source files that are currently in monero-gui's root
directory are now moved to subdirectories. This is done to preserve
compilation order properly and to give some content structure.
The original CMakeList file included all headers it found in
subdirectories. Make sure that they are set manually to evade linking
errors.
The current build script always checks out latest master of the monero
submodule. The submodule rules in the current CMakeLists.txt file do not
enforce. An override to compile master nevertheless can still be given
with `-D DEV_MODE`.
To enable the linux X11 xcb linking the libraries had to be hardcoded. There
does not seem to be good support for this in pkgconfig, or in
existing cmake checks.
5 years ago
luigi1111
5e2099ad47
Merge pull request #2411
...
965081c
DaemonManager: reset disconnectedEpoch on start, start timeout 60s (xiphon)
5 years ago
xiphon
965081c554
DaemonManager: reset disconnectedEpoch on start, start timeout 60s
5 years ago
xiphon
32257c8fab
DaemonManager: implement async sendCommand
5 years ago
luigi1111
ca8138bb46
Merge pull request #2385
...
bc22de4
DaemonManager: use 'sync_info' to avoid bootstrap daemon requests (xiphon)
5 years ago
luigi1111
b91afaf5c7
Merge pull request #2378
...
738e802
macOS/Windows: fix compiler warning (selsta)
5 years ago
xiphon
0d247a9b8a
SimpleMode: automatic public nodes discovering and switching
5 years ago
xiphon
bc22de47f9
DaemonManager: use 'sync_info' to avoid bootstrap daemon requests
5 years ago
selsta
738e802f3c
macOS/Windows: fix compiler warning
5 years ago
xiphon
3a33ddeecd
fix invalid include paths, compilation warnings, update README.md
5 years ago
luigi1111
17c61f897a
Merge pull request #2353
...
40bdf69
Ledger: improve hw wallet splash screen (selsta)
5 years ago
luigi1111
355cccaa64
Merge pull request #2175
...
ab47b4a
Expose get/set attrs for wallet cache in libwalletqt, requires #5534 (xmrdsc)
5 years ago
selsta
40bdf692d1
Ledger: improve hw wallet splash screen
5 years ago
luigi1111
0724dd0043
Merge pull request #2348
...
a01ffc6
daemon: async daemon status check, don't freeze on wallet startup (xiphon)
5 years ago
luigi1111
1ca10373a3
Merge pull request #2336
...
30a3abe
Wallet: explicitly set trusted daemon flag (xiphon)
5 years ago
xiphon
a01ffc6e1a
daemon: async daemon status check, don't freeze on wallet startup
5 years ago
xiphon
30a3abedbe
Wallet: explicitly set trusted daemon flag
5 years ago
luigi1111
886be81af2
Merge pull request #2315
...
1e64ebe
QML: warning fixes (selsta)
5 years ago
luigi1111
5f8cb04fee
Merge pull request #2221
...
2d72f55
device: show address on device display (ph4r05)
5 years ago
selsta
1e64ebe17a
QML: warning fixes
5 years ago
selsta
ff23a5bf1e
prices: improve error message
5 years ago
thotbot
ba33649d7e
Fix segfault on Tails
5 years ago
luigi1111
c426f1eb83
Merge pull request #2283
...
e04d563
src: fix compiler warnings (selsta)
5 years ago
dsc
0b61328971
Detect tails, support data persistence
...
Co-authored-by: Thotbot <thotbot@protonmail.com>
Co-authored-by: Selsta <selsta@sent.at>
5 years ago
selsta
e04d563eb4
src: fix compiler warnings
5 years ago
dsc
96c99b250e
Replace Qt.labs.settings with MoneroSettings to allow for more customization
5 years ago
luigi1111
0abd21b434
Merge pull request #2276
...
4b0d1dc
Fixes #2275 , transactionCommited txid list (ph4r05)
5 years ago
luigi1111
3a9f0e1100
Merge pull request #2240
...
35a0f25
PasswordDialog: merge components and bug fixes (selsta)
5 years ago
Dusan Klinec
2d72f55e57
device: show address on device display
5 years ago
Dusan Klinec
4b0d1dcfbf
Fixes #2275 , transactionCommited txid list
...
txid list was empty when emitted
5 years ago
selsta
35a0f25b57
PasswordDialog: merge components and bug fixes
...
This commit merges PasswordDialog, PassphraseDialog and
NewPasswordDialog. Also the following bugs were fixed:
- Wizard pages still being active when opening a wallet
from wizard.
- Capslock detection was buggy when copy pasting password, I
replaced it with native implementations for each platform.
- isAlpha could throw errors when using special characters.
5 years ago
xiphon
ab9e31e7cc
WalletManager: async close with splash screen
5 years ago
xiphon
be7810c5a8
qt: implement FutureScheduler, always await async code to complete
5 years ago
luigi1111
f6a797fcb5
Merge pull request #2220
...
8d49ad9
tx_key not displayed by default, click to reveal (ph4r05)
6d03d63
get_tx_key, get_tx_proof, tx_spend_proof async (ph4r05)
5 years ago
luigi1111
de65413390
Merge pull request #2216
...
cbbd898
WalletManager: remove unused functions (selsta)
5 years ago
Dusan Klinec
6d03d63c88
get_tx_key, get_tx_proof, tx_spend_proof async
5 years ago
selsta
cbbd898cd5
WalletManager: remove unused functions
5 years ago
xiphon
2524cc179e
Wallet: async fetching wallet, daemon and target height
5 years ago
luigi1111
68c7cf7276
Merge pull request #2197
...
42bf4b2
KeysFiles: fix file path (mmbyday)
5 years ago
luigi1111
189f905785
Merge pull request #2182
...
73a3549
WalletManager: non-blocking mining status updates (xiphon)
5 years ago
luigi1111
477bce6117
Merge pull request #2180
...
a9cb42e
WalletManager: fix compilation warnings (unused args, members order) (xiphon)
5 years ago
luigi1111
f8a6dec0ed
Merge pull request #2179
...
1cffa8b
WalletManager: fix crash on null/dangling pointer dereference (xiphon)
5 years ago
mmbyday
42bf4b2e87
KeysFiles: fix file path
5 years ago
xiphon
73a3549e09
WalletManager: non-blocking mining status updates
5 years ago
xiphon
a9cb42e2a4
WalletManager: fix compilation warnings (unused args, members order)
5 years ago
xiphon
1cffa8b68d
WalletManager: fix crash on null/dangling pointer dereference
5 years ago
xiphon
8bc9fbecaf
WalletManager: async setDaemonAddress
5 years ago
dsc
ab47b4a783
Expose get/set attrs for wallet cache in libwalletqt, requires #5534
5 years ago
luigi1111
abf823e38d
Merge pull request #2147
...
c88bb60
transaction: async commit (ph4r05)
5 years ago
dsc
d4be7634cb
Fiat API
...
Co-Authored-By: selsta <selsta@sent.at>
Co-Authored-By: Gene Peters <gene@telligent-data.com>
5 years ago
luigi1111
58e7af27c4
Merge pull request #2145
...
c840549
Add copyright headers (mmbyday)
5 years ago
Dusan Klinec
c88bb60135
transaction: async commit
...
Addresses #2123 , reduces UI freezing on long-lasting operation, improves Trezor experience
5 years ago
dsc
480acf441d
Scan keysfiles in wizard - open wallet
5 years ago
mmbyday
c840549db5
Add copyright headers
5 years ago
dsc
18f2accc7f
IPC and custom protocol handler for monero://
5 years ago
xmrdsc
1f908547e3
support user defined max-concurrency
5 years ago
Dusan Klinec
1a2675b246
async device open and create from device, passphrase
...
- passphrase entry on host added, requires early listener setting monero pull #5355
- wallet open and create from device shows splash to indicate possible long process
- create from device is async to support passphrase entry
5 years ago
dsc
f329a71029
Wizard redesign
5 years ago
luigi1111
f8008002f6
Merge pull request #1920
...
da3eae2
Dynamic monerod --max-concurrency, max 6 (xmrdsc)
5 years ago
dsc
da3eae20f0
Dynamic monerod --max-concurrency, max 6
5 years ago
selsta
bd809abc52
add account support
...
Co-authored-by: kenshi84 <kenshi84@protonmail.ch>
5 years ago
luigi1111
9689fff957
Merge pull request #1912
...
fd3280c
CSV export functionality for transaction history (xmrdsc)
5 years ago
luigi1111
ea92e411c4
Merge pull request #1906
...
c963fac
WalletManager: fix handling Payment URLs with empty amount (xiphon)
5 years ago
dsc
fd3280c254
CSV export functionality for transaction history
5 years ago
xiphon
c963facc8c
WalletManager: fix handling Payment URLs with empty amount
5 years ago
selsta
aa82615374
merchant: fix payment tracker sorting
...
If the History page wasn't opened once
before opening the Merchant page,
sorting was messed up.
5 years ago